Description

With a pure cotton percale fabric, the Burlington bedding set from Designers Guild is a premium choice. The crisp, plain design is complemented by colour-pop borders made from playful fringed trim. A 400 thread count weave gives a smooth and substantial handfeel.

History and Expansion

Marks and Spencer, often lovingly called "Marks and Sparks" or "M&S", has been a staple in the UK market since its founding in 1884. Over the years, the brand has seen tremendous growth, with 1,064 stores across the UK and an additional 406 locations worldwide as of 2023.

Historically, M&S was celebrated for its commitment to selling British-made goods, pioneering the "St Michael" brand in 1928 which honoured its co-founder Michael Marks.

As they grew, M&S maintained its reputation for quality, fair value, and innovative customer policies, even allowing returns with full cash refunds regardless of purchase date.

Clothing & Home Business Endeavours

In recent years, M&S has focused on modernising its Clothing & Home business, striving to offer contemporary, stylish products that resonate with their 22 million customers.

A noteworthy move was their acquisition of Jaeger in 2021, a brand that shares a founding year with M&S. Under M&S's umbrella, Jaeger remains an independent brand, renowned for its timeless elegance, and is now available on M&S's website and in select M&S stores across the UK and Ireland.

Sustainability and Innovations

Throughout its existence, Marks and Spencer has demonstrated commitment to improving customer experience and sustainability.

In the 1950s, they introduced hygiene training for canteen staff, and by the 1960s had implemented thermostatically controlled refrigerators for enhanced energy efficiency.

M&S has been at the forefront of many retail innovations, from introducing "sell by dates" in the early '70s to enhance food quality, to banning smoking in all their stores as early as 1959 due to fire hazards.

The brand's long standing dedication to quality, customer relations, and sustainability remains evident in their practices today.
